The Paradox of Individualism vs. Individuality

Posted on August 3, 2012August 3, 2012 by Gus

I have become fascinated by a paradox that runs like a connecting thread through much that seems to me most problematic about our culture: that those who talk the most about individualism seem most hostile to individuality. … Read more
